K. Michelle Speaks on Upcoming Reality Shows, Surgery & Confirms A Mixtape is Coming Before the Album (Video)

During her Baltimore stop on her current O.S.D. tour, Kimberly “K. Michelle” Pate revealed some of her upcoming projects.

Towards the end of the show, Pate thanked everyone, played a new song, and let us more into her life. She revealed she’s working on two upcoming shows. One with Lifetime on helping women who have gotten illegal/bad plastic surgery correct their bodies for their health. She also revealed she’s having her final reconstruction surgery.

I get a brand new butt, January the 6. No shame in my game. Not the wrong way, the illegal way, but the right way. It’ll be the final surgery for me. It’ll be my second reconstruction, and this one should be my final. Learn from me. If your butt’s on flat, just leave it flat. Unless you’re gonna pay to do it right. 

Pate also revealed that she is working on a baby special, and continuing with her country music journey. “You guys do have a country music album coming,” she said. “I’m really excited about that. We’ll be recording that at Billy Ray Cyrus’ farm, I’m so excited. I’m ready, and I’m ready to get out there and show what I can do. I’m Black, but that don’t mean I can’t country song.”
